DCYPHER is redefining beauty through technology.

We combine proprietary AI shade-matching technology with on-demand manufacturing to create bespoke complexion products made specifically for every customer.

As we continue to scale through DTC, retail partnerships and international expansion, we're looking for an experienced Senior Marketing Manager to help drive the next stage of our growth.

The Role

We're looking for a commercially minded, highly organised Senior Marketing Manager who thrives in a fast-paced scale-up environment.

Working closely with the Marketing Director, you'll be responsible for bringing the marketing strategy to life across product launches, retail marketing, campaigns, partnerships and brand communications.

You'll be the person who ensures every marketing initiative is delivered brilliantly, on time and with exceptional attention to detail.

This is a broad role requiring someone equally comfortable thinking strategically and rolling up their sleeves to make things happen.

Key Responsibilities

  • Marketing Planning & Campaign Delivery
  • Lead the day-to-day execution of the annual marketing calendar.
  • Manage integrated campaigns across owned, earned and paid channels.
  • Coordinate activity across the wider marketing team and external agencies.
  • Ensure campaigns are delivered on time and within budget.
  • Track campaign performance and identify opportunities for optimisation.
  • Product Marketing
  • Lead marketing plans for all product launches.
  • Develop compelling product positioning and messaging.
  • Work closely with Product Development to bring innovation to market.
  • Create launch toolkits for retail, PR, social and CRM.
  • Ensure consistency across every customer touchpoint.
  • Retail Marketing
  • Own marketing support for retail partners including John Lewis and future retailers.
  • Deliver in-store launch plans, POS, sampling and retail events.
  • Work with retail partners on seasonal campaigns and promotional activity.
  • Support training materials and launch communications.
  • Brand Management
  • Be a guardian of the DCYPHER brand.
  • Ensure consistency across all creative output.
  • Manage briefing and approval of creative assets.
  • Work closely with the Design team on campaign development.
  • PR & Partnerships
  • Support PR agency activity.
  • Help deliver brand partnerships, creator events and launch activations.
  • Coordinate marketing requirements for events and experiential campaigns.
  • Digital & CRM
  • Work alongside our Growth Marketing team to ensure campaigns are fully integrated.
  • Support website content updates and merchandising.
  • Work with CRM to deliver launch emails and customer communications.
  • Brief digital assets for paid media.
  • Budget & Project Management
  • Manage marketing budgets across campaigns.
  • Track spend and report against budgets.
  • Build project plans and manage timelines.
  • Coordinate multiple stakeholders across the business.
  • Team Leadership
  • Support and mentor junior members of the marketing team.
  • Work closely with Social, Design, Influencer, CRM and Growth.
  • Deputise for the Marketing Director where required.

About You

You'll have

  • 6-8+ years' experience in marketing, ideally within beauty, fashion or premium consumer brands.
  • Experience managing integrated marketing campaigns.
  • Strong product marketing experience.
  • Retail marketing experience would be highly advantageous.
  • Excellent project management skills.
  • Commercial awareness with experience managing budgets.
  • Outstanding organisational skills.
  • Excellent copywriting and communication skills.
  • Confidence working cross-functionally with senior stakeholders.
  • Experience managing agencies and external partners.
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-moving entrepreneurial business.
  • We'd Love It If You Have
  • Beauty industry experience.
  • Founder led experience.
  • Experience launching products into retail.
  • Experience working with DTC brands.
  • Understanding of CRM, ecommerce and customer journeys.
  • Experience working with AI, technology or innovation-led brands.
  • What Success Looks Like

Within your first 12 months you will have

  • Successfully delivered multiple major product launches.
  • Supported the rollout of new retail partnerships.
  • Built best-in-class campaign planning processes.
  • Improved cross-functional ways of working.
  • Helped scale DCYPHER's brand awareness and commercial performance.
  • Become a trusted second-in-command to the Marketing Director.
